Have you ever been on a blackwater night dive, where your dive light attracts shimmering fragile larval fish from the ocean depths, transforming the sea into a bioluminescent marine nursery? It’s just one of the magical experiences offered by Indonesia’s Siladen Resort & Spa.
The only resort in Sulawesi’s Bunaken National Marine Park with a white sand beach, Siladen Resort is a boutique dive resort located on a lush tropical island in the heart of the marine park, which is world- renowned for being the Pacific’s epicenter of marine biodiversity. The reefs teem with colorful fish, corals and ocean creatures.
Siladen Resort & SpaThe boutique resort is located on the edge of Pulau Siladen’s white-sand beaches.
You’ll be spoiled not only by the diving and snorkeling sites but the resort’s customer service. The 140 staff employees cater to a maximum of 60 guests, ensuring their needs are met. Every aspect of a guest’s stay is meticulously attended to, including special requests, so that you can enjoy an exceptional, luxurious experience.
Siladen Resort also maintains a conservation program to protect sea turtles in the marine park. The resort adopted sustainability measures too. The resort is plastic-free, uses eco-friendly cleaning products and obtains locally sourced foods whenever possible.
The resort’s restaurant serves delicious Indonesian and traditional Minahasan dishes as well as a fusion of European, Mediterranean and Asian cuisines, including vegetarian and vegan choices. You can even sign up for a culinary experience, where you will learn how to make traditional dishes.

The Charms of Manado
Take a boat to Manado, then an air-conditioned mini-bus to the traditional market, followed by a visit to the 19th-century Ban Hian Kiong Temple, the oldest Buddhist temple in the eastern part of Indonesia. This sightseeing excursion also includes stops for shopping, China Town and a museum.
